#8a560d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8a560d is composed of 54.1% red, 33.7%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.7% magenta, 90.6%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 35 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 29.6%. #8a560d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ffac1a with #150000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#8a560d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8a560d has RGB values of R:138, G:86,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.91,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 9065997.

Shades and Tints of #8a560d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0801 is the darkest color, while #fefc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#8a560d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504c47 is the less saturated color, while #965801 is the most saturated one.
